Gold and diamond discoveries played an important part in the growth of the early Republic of South Africa, and historically the country was the world''s largest gold producer for many years before conceding the top spot to China in 2007. Gold was discovered in the area known as Witwatersrand ...
A majority of the world''s deepest gold mines are located 40 miles southwest of Johannesburg. The deeper the mine, the more expensive it is to extract the gold.

An immense amount of gold deposits were discovered in South Africa during the 1800s, and has been the main source of growth ever since. Gold mining has attracted foreign investments and led to the development of transportation and manufacturing facilities in South Africa.
